 Demanding Accountability Post Parliament Security Breach

The suspension of Derek O'Brien, Trinamool's Rajya Sabha leader, and 14 other opposition MPs has stirred a robust reaction from the TMC. This Thursday, the party passionately called for accountability from the Centre, especially pointing fingers at the Union home ministry, in the wake of the Parliament security breach.





 Derek O'Brien faced suspension for the remainder of the winter session due to allegations of 'disrupting proceedings.' His disruptive actions involved demanding a statement from Home Minister Amit Shah and Prime Minister Narendra Modi regarding the security breach. Following his suspension, O'Brien opted for a unique form of protest, staging a silent demonstration within the Parliament complex. Striking a powerful visual, he walked out of the House with a placard draped around his neck that simply read  Silent Protest.
